Size and Configuration

Consider the size of the room and the number of guests that will be using the sectional sleeper. This will help you choose the right mattress size. Mattress sizes range from twin to King.

The frame of the sofa bed sectional may also make a huge difference. It should be made of wood that has been kiln dried or furniture grade plywood to ensure that it lasts. Avoid frames made of metal, as they could rust and may not be strong enough to withstand the weight of a mattress.

Upholstery Material

Sectional sleeper couches are available in many styles, colors, and materials. You can choose from a range of styles and materials, including faux leather and classic linen as well as microfiber. Whatever you pick, it's important to pick the right fabric that complements the decor of your space and your lifestyle. A long-lasting, stain-resistant fabric will give you peace of mind if you have children. If you have pets, you might prefer a fabric that is washable and resists stains.

Mechanism

A sectional sleeper couch has a mechanism which allows it to easily transform into a bed. This can be accomplished in a variety of ways based on the type and size of the sofa. One mechanism is known as an easy-open mechanism works in a single step to make the sofa bed. All you have to do is locate the designated lever or handle located either along the side of the sofa or on its back. The handle or lever will be pulled to trigger the mechanism and allow it to fold up into a flat surface. This option is ideal for those who want to maximize their space without having to remove any cushions.

The click-clack system is a different mechanism that could transform the sectional into an overnighter. It works in a similar way to the quick opening mechanism, but requires a little more force. It is as simple as raising the backrest until "clicking" into position. This will reveal a flat sleeping space. The mechanism can be closed in the same way. The click-clack mechanism is also extremely user-friendly, and cuts down on the amount of work required to open and close the bed on the couch.
